Gene
PROKR2
Protein
Prokineticin receptor 2
Organism
Homo sapiens
Length
384 amino acids
Function
Receptor for prokineticin 2. Exclusively coupled to the G(q) subclass of heteromeric G proteins. Activation leads to mobilization of calcium, stimulation of phosphoinositide turnover and activation of p44/p42 mitogen-activated protein kinase.
Similarity
Belongs to the G-protein coupled receptor 1 family.
Mass
43.996 kDa
